摘要
采用水解+A/O+混凝沉淀工艺对丙烯腈-腈纶生产废水进行处理,进水COD<850 mg/L,水解停留时间>15 h,A/O停留时间>65 h时,生物处理出水COD<150 mg/L,NH3-N<10 mg/L;SCN-<0.5 mg/L;经混凝沉淀处理后COD<100 mg/L,吨水药剂费用<2.4元。
H ydrolysis+A/O +coagulation and sedimentation process has been used for treating acrylonitrile-acrylic fibre wastewater. When the influent COD concentration is below 850 mg/L,and HRT of hydrolysis tank and A/O system are more than 15 h and 65 h,respectively, the COD,NH3-N and SCN-concentration of the biologically treated effluents are less than 150 mg/L, 10 mg/L and 0.5 mg/L, respectively. The effluent COD concentration, after being treated by coagulation sedimentation,is below 100 mg/L, and the cost of coagulant per ton is less than CNY 2.4.
